The Al-Qarawiyyin Mosque and University

Fez boasts a rich architectural heritage with the Al-Qarawiyyin Mosque and University, which stands as one of its most iconic landmarks. Founded in 859 AD, the Al-Qarawiyyin University is recognized with UNESCO and the Guinness World Record as the oldest to continually operate the higher educational institution in the world. Visitors can marvel at the intricate tile work to the stunning courtyard and serene atmosphere of this historic complex.

The Royal Palace

A testament to Morocco’s regal past. The Royal Palace of Fez offers a glimpse into the country’s dynastic history. While the palace itself is not open to the public, visitors can admire its grandeur from the outside with its imposing gate. To intricate mosaics and ornate façade, they are serving as a reminder of Morocco’s rich architectural tradition.

Tanneries of Fez

No visit to Fez is complete without a trip to its famed tanneries, where leather has been produced using age-old technique for centuries. Watch as skill artisan work their craft to dye and treat the leather hide in a vibrant hue, amidst the pungent aroma of natural dye. For a panoramic view of the tanner, head to one of the nearby rooftop cafés where you can take in the scene from above while sipping on traditional mint tea.

Bou Inania Madrasa

For a glimpse into the artistic and intellectual achievement of medieval Islamic civilization, a visit to the Bou Inania Madrasa is a must. Built in the 14th century, this architectural marvel features exquisite stucco work that is intricately carved and a tranquil courtyard adorn with geometric tile pattern. Take your time to explore the madrasa’s prayer hall lecture room, the ornate minaret and marvel at the beauty of Islamic architecture.

Culinary Delights

No visit to Fez would be complete without indulging in its culinary delight. Sample traditional Moroccan dishes such as tagine, couscous, and pastille at one of the city’s many authentic restaurants. Don’t forget to explore the bustling food market of the Medina, where fragrant spices, fresh produce and delectable street food are plentiful.

Practical Tips

When we visit Fez, it’s important to respect local custom and traditions. Dress modestly, especially when visiting religious sites and be mindful of cultural sensitivity. It’s also advisable to haggle when shop[ing in the souk as bargaining is a common practice in the Moroccan market.
